Introduction of Welding Techniques



Welding strategies incorporate a varied variety of techniques made use of to sign up with materials together completely. One usual technique is arc welding, which entails producing an electrical arc in between an electrode and the base material to melt and fuse them with each other. This strategy is functional and can be utilized with numerous metals, making it among one of the most commonly used welding processes.

Another extensively utilized technique is MIG welding, additionally called Gas Metal Arc Welding (GMAW) In MIG welding, a cable electrode is fed through a welding weapon, which melts and signs up with the base products together. This strategy is known for its rate and effectiveness, making it popular in industrial setups.


Furthermore, TIG welding, or Gas Tungsten Arc Welding (GTAW), is a tidy and specific welding technique that makes use of a non-consumable tungsten electrode to produce the weld. TIG welding is frequently made use of for thinner materials and supplies exceptional control over the welding process. Overall, recognizing these various welding methods is necessary for choosing the most appropriate method for various tasks.


Frequently Utilized Welding Techniques



A variety of generally utilized approaches are employed in the area of welding to efficiently sign up with products with each other. One of one of the most extensively made use of methods is Gas Steel Arc Welding (GMAW), also understood as MIG welding. This technique utilizes a wire electrode that is fed with a welding gun, along with a securing gas to secure the weld from impurities airborne. One more typical method is Shielded Steel Arc Welding (SMAW), or stick welding, which makes use of a flux-coated electrode to develop the weld. Tungsten Inert Gas (TIG) welding is preferred for its precision and flexibility, using a non-consumable tungsten electrode to generate the weld. Flux-Cored Arc Welding (FCAW) is typically utilized in commercial settings as a result of its high welding speed and portability. Furthermore, Immersed Arc Welding (SAW) is ideal for developing deep welds on thick materials. Specialized Welding Strategies

Within the realm of metal fabrication and signing up with processes, specialized welding strategies play a vital function in accomplishing detailed welds with extraordinary accuracy and stamina. These specialized techniques satisfy specific applications that require a greater level of experience and skill than standard Full Article welding techniques. One such technique is friction stir welding, which entails signing up with products with a mix of frictional heat and mechanical stress without thawing the base metals. This procedure is particularly valuable for signing up with products that are challenging to bond using conventional methods, such as light weight aluminum and various other non-ferrous alloys.


One more specialized welding technique is laser light beam welding, where an extremely concentrated beam is made use of to join steels with very little heat-affected zones and distortion. This method is frequently utilized in sectors requiring high accuracy and sanitation, such as electronic devices and clinical device manufacturing. In addition, explosive welding is a distinct method that makes use of regulated nitroglycerins to bond dissimilar steels together, creating trustworthy and solid joints. These specialized welding techniques display the variety and innovation present in the area of welding, using remedies for a vast array of commercial applications.
